Programme Overview
St Peter’s Prep School runs this Teacher Internship Programme to train future educators. It takes place in Johannesburg, South Africa. Successful applicants begin in January 2027 and need a 4-year Bachelor of Education (B.Ed) qualification. The category is Internship or Learnership.
About the Programme
The internship mixes academic study with daily classroom work. Interns get mentorship from experienced teachers and learn in community settings. The goal is to create motivated teachers who improve education in South Africa. You gain hands-on skills from day one.
Key Responsibilities
Interns learn to use modern teaching methods. They manage classrooms and support students academically and emotionally. You work with other educators and build a professional mindset. This training prepares you for real teaching challenges.
Minimum Requirements
You need a Grade 12 National Senior Certificate with university admission. Your APS score must be at least 28, excluding Life Orientation. For English, aim for 60% as Home Language or 70% as First Additional Language. In maths, get 60% in Maths Literacy or 40% in Mathematics. You must be a South African citizen, under 27 years old if possible, and show financial need.
Ideal Candidate
Strong applicants have worked with children before. They are self-motivated, good at organizing time, and adaptable. You should enjoy busy school environments and be eager to learn.
Required Documents
Submit your Matric Certificate with university exemption. Include a cover letter explaining your passion for teaching. Add an updated CV and a certified ID copy. Incomplete applications get rejected.
